oracle設置id自動增長 oracle如何實現(xiàn)主鍵id自增,或自動生成?
oracle如何實現(xiàn)主鍵id自增,或自動生成?首先,你必須有一張桌子!Create table example(IDnumber(4)not number primary key,name varch
oracle如何實現(xiàn)主鍵id自增,或自動生成?
首先,你必須有一張桌子!Create table example(IDnumber(4)not number primary key,name varchar(25),phone varchar(10),address varchar(50))如果您對上述建表語句有任何疑問,建議您不要繼續(xù)!如果有時間,不妨去看看金庸,讀瓊瑤!然后,需要一個自定義的sequencecreatesequenceemp Sequence incrementby1—一次添加幾個starthith1—從1開始計數(shù),nomaxvalue—不設置最大值,nocycle—一直累積,不循環(huán),nocache—不構(gòu)建緩沖區(qū)。上面的代碼完成了創(chuàng)建一個序列的過程,名為EMP_uu序列,范圍從1到無窮大(無窮大的程度由您的機器決定)。不騎自行車就是決定不騎自行車。如果設置最大值,可以使用cycle將SEQ設置為最大值,然后循環(huán)。